Kularsing - Nandapur, Koraput

Kularsing is a village situated in the Nandapur tehsil of Koraput district, Odisha. It is located approximately 30 km from Padua and around 75 km from Koraput. Kularsing village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kularsing is 429708. The village covers a total geographical area of 327 hectares and falls under the 764041 pincode. Jeypur is the nearest town, located about 41 km away.

Kularsing village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Pottangi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Koraput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kularsing

As per Census 2011, Kularsing village has a total population of 967 people, consisting of 556 males and 411 females. The village has 211 households and a sex ratio of 739 females per 1,000 males. There are 171 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 412 literate and 555 illiterate residents. Additionally, 264 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 447 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kularsing

Public transport in the Kularsing is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Kularsing.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Jeypur to Kularsing is about 41 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.2 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Koraput to Kularsing is about 75 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.1 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
